Drawer microwaves slide out like a kitchen drawer instead of swinging a door open. You get top-down access to your food, which means no more reaching up at shoulder height or bumping into a swinging door. For a kitchen island setup, this design just makes sense.

Buying Guide: How to Choose a Drawer Microwave for Your Kitchen Island?

Choosing the right drawer microwave for a kitchen island involves more than picking the highest-rated model. You need to match the appliance to your cabinet dimensions, your cooking habits, and your kitchen design goals. Here are the factors that matter most, based on our research and real user feedback from forums.

Size and Width: 24 vs 30 Inches

Drawer microwaves come in two standard widths: 24 inches and 30 inches. The 24-inch models are the most common and fit standard base cabinet openings. The 30-inch models, like the Cosmo COS-MWD3012GSS and the ZLINE Autograph Edition, are wider and better suited for larger islands where a 24-inch unit might look proportionally small.

Measure the interior width of your cabinet box, not just the face frame. The listed exterior dimensions of the microwave should fit within your cabinet opening with at least a small clearance for installation. Always verify the cutout dimensions against your actual cabinet before ordering, because return shipping on a 74-pound appliance is expensive and difficult.

Power and Wattage

Most drawer microwaves in this roundup offer either 950 or 1,000 watts of cooking power. The 50-watt difference translates to roughly 10 to 15 seconds of additional heating time for a typical reheating task, which is barely noticeable in daily use. I would not make a buying decision based solely on wattage.

What matters more is how the power is delivered. Models with sensor cooking technology (like the Cafe, Zephyr, and Sharp SMD2430MS) adjust power automatically based on what is being heated. This delivers better results than a fixed timer at full power, regardless of the wattage rating.

Drawer Mechanism: Motorized vs Manual

All 10 models on this list feature motorized or push-button drawer opening, which is the standard for current-generation drawer microwaves. The motorized mechanism means you press a button and the drawer glides out smoothly. Some models, like the GASLAND, include anti-pinch protection that stops the drawer if it meets resistance.

Forum users on Reddit have reported that the track rollers on some models can become bent or misaligned over time, particularly if the drawer is overloaded. Choose a model from an established brand with available replacement parts if you are concerned about long-term durability of the drawer mechanism.

Sensor Cooking Technology

Sensor cooking uses humidity detection inside the cavity to automatically shut off the microwave when food is done. This feature eliminates the guesswork of setting timers and prevents overcooking. Models with sensor cooking include the Cafe CWL112P4RW5, Zephyr 24-inch, Sharp SMD2430MS, and ZLINE Autograph Edition.

If you regularly reheat leftovers, cook vegetables, or defrost frozen foods, sensor cooking is worth paying extra for. It produces noticeably more even results than manual timer-based cooking, and it prevents the edges of your food from drying out while the center stays cold.

Installation and Cutout Requirements

Installing a drawer microwave in a kitchen island requires a dedicated 120V electrical outlet inside the cabinet. The outlet should be on its own circuit, not shared with other heavy-draw appliances. Plan the outlet location so it does not interfere with the drawer slide mechanism.

The cutout dimensions are critical. Every model on this list lists specific cutout requirements in the product specifications. Have your cabinet maker or contractor verify these dimensions before the cabinet is built. Retrofitting a cabinet to fit a different microwave is expensive and sometimes impossible without rebuilding the cabinet box.

Forum users consistently mention that installation requires two people due to the weight of these units (typically 70 to 74 pounds). Plan accordingly and do not attempt to lift and position a drawer microwave alone.

Cleaning and Maintenance

This is the area where competitor articles fall short, but it is one of the most discussed topics in forum threads. Drawer microwaves are harder to clean than traditional door models because you are leaning over the cavity to wipe the interior. The Zephyr model addresses this with an easy-clean coating that reduces food adhesion.

For routine cleaning, wipe the interior after each use while it is still slightly warm. A damp microfiber cloth handles most splatter. For stubborn stains, use a bowl of water with lemon juice heated for 3 minutes to create steam that loosens debris. Avoid abrasive scrubbers that can damage the interior coating.

The drawer track mechanism also needs periodic attention. Wipe the tracks clean of crumbs and debris monthly. If the drawer starts to stick or make grinding noises, check for obstructions in the track before calling for service.

Brand Reliability Rankings

Based on forum discussions and review data, Sharp is the most trusted brand for drawer microwaves. They invented the category and have the largest installed base, which means parts are readily available and service technicians are familiar with the product. Cafe (by GE) and Zephyr also receive positive reliability mentions.

Newer brands like GASLAND, Cosmo, and Forno offer competitive features at lower prices but have less established track records. If you choose one of these brands, the warranty terms become more important. Forno’s 2-year warranty and Zephyr’s 5-year parts warranty offer better protection than the standard 1-year coverage from other brands.

FAQs

What is the best microwave for a kitchen island?

A drawer microwave is the best choice for a kitchen island because it installs flush with cabinetry, frees up countertop space, and provides top-down access to food. The Sharp SMD2470ASY and Cosmo COS-MWD3012GSS are two of the best options based on reviews and features.

What is the most reliable drawer microwave?

Sharp is widely considered the most reliable drawer microwave brand. Sharp invented the category and has the largest installed base, with models like the SMD2470ASY earning over 1,000 reviews with a 4.4-star average. Cafe and Zephyr also rank highly for reliability based on forum feedback.

What are the disadvantages of a drawer microwave?

The main disadvantages of a drawer microwave are higher cost compared to countertop models, difficulty cleaning the interior due to the low access angle, potential for liquids to spill when the drawer moves, and the weight of installation at 70-plus pounds. Track rollers can also wear out over time with heavy use.

Can you put a drawer microwave in a kitchen island?

Yes, drawer microwaves are ideal for kitchen islands. They require a dedicated 120V Outlet inside the cabinet and a specific cutout dimension matching the model you choose. Most 24-inch and 30-inch drawer microwaves install into standard base cabinets with proper electrical planning.

How do you clean a microwave drawer?

Wipe the interior with a damp microfiber cloth after each use while it is still warm. For stubborn stains, heat a bowl of water with lemon juice for 3 minutes to create loosening steam. Clean the drawer tracks monthly to prevent crumbs from jamming the mechanism. Models with easy-clean coatings, like the Zephyr, require less scrubbing.
